Wow, the numbers were more dramatic than I expected:
From Jan 4/09 thru Dec26/09, PS3 outsold its competitor by 23%, or 2.25 million consoles globally. 2009: PS3: 12 004 000 X360: 9 744 000 Since PS3 launch: PS3: 31 017 000 X360: 31 415 000 Since X360 Launch: PS3: 31 017 000 X360: 36 580 000 Now, instead of rehashing the points made in so many similar flamed out threads, I'll offer a new perspective: I can really see Sony reclaiming top sales/profit spot in this generation solely based on the fact that its hardware has so much more headroom left in it versus the more tired X360. Neither party has made any money to sink into the next generation yet, so this will be interesting to see play out. Was X360 right to come to market quicker and gain an early lead? Or was Sony right to sacrifice the photo-ops and early share to come out with a platform with longer shelf life and broader appeal? Anybody with "poll" privileges care to create one? |

Assuming Sony continues to chug along as they did in 2009 I believe they will overtake MS, maybe even in 2010.
MS have deep pockets though and I don't expect them to let Sony have their way. Sony's biggest advantage are it's 1st class, 1st party studios who really cranked out some spectacular games last year. Wouldn't be surprised if MS made some acquisitions this year. Also, as I have said before: If you had to make a logical choice today between one or the other I believe the PS3 is the best choice. It has many true exclusives whereas many MS "exclusives" can be ran by any decent mid range PC ie Mass Effect/L4D. Recent AAA sales: Batman: Arkham Asylum PS3 1.66M 360 1.33M Dragon Age PS3 500K 360 1M COD PS3 5.7M 360 8.4M RE5 PS3 2.72M 360 2.53M Street Fighter IV PS3 1.57M 360 1.37M Keep in mind most of these numbers are BEFORE the PS3 price drop and subsequent flooding of the market with new PS3 owners. 360 is not the software juggernaut it was. 2010 software sales will be more interesting. |
